4. Pay a visit to a Catholic church Oratorio di San Prospero e Santa Caterina

Camogli-oratorio santi Prospero e Caterina-laterale1
Source: Photo by user Dapa19 used under CC BY-SA 3.0

Another Catholic church that you need to spare time to visit is Oratorio di San Prospero e Santa Caterina. Dedicated to the patron saints of Camogli, San Prospero and Santa Caterina, the construction of the church started back in 1420. The baroque church is famous for its marble medallion of the risen Jesus Christ on the facade. Inside, you can admire a wooden crucifix from the 15th century and a number of paintings featured on the walls.

5. Enjoy the sights between Camogli and Portofino at Abbazia di San Fruttuoso


Arguably one of the prettiest places in all Camogli, Abbazia di San Fruttuoso is located on a magnificent bay in between Camogli and Portofino. Here, you can enjoy the surrounding lush vegetation, clear waters, and the striking Abbey of San Fruttuoso di Capodimonte. What makes this place even more special is its access. You cannot drive your own car. Instead, you must take a boat ride or walk from the nature trails at Portofino National Park.

8. Explore the beautiful Castle della Dragonara


Situated close to Santa Maria Assunta, Castle della Dragonara is among the most popular castles in the Metropolitan City of Genoa. Although the size may not be as big as the other castles, Dragon Castle was originally built as a defense fortress that protected the people and the town of Camogli. From here, you can marvel at the sweeping views of the fishing village and the sea.

11. Be entertained by a performance at Social Theater Camogli

Domani, venerdì 11 ottobre, scade il diritto di prelazione dei palchettisti. Assicurati la tua poltrona per l'...

Posted by Teatro Sociale Camogli on Thursday, 10 October 2019

Before getting ready to be entertained by a spectacular performance at Social Theater Camogli, spend some time outside to admire the architecture of the theater, which is an excellent example of Italian design. If you look closely, you will see how the structure resembles the shape of a horseshoe. Built in 1874 over the course of approximately two years, the theater was in hiatus for 40 years before it re-opened in 2015. The most prominent feature of this building is perhaps the pendant lamps that are lavishly covered with golden leaves. As for the performances, talented local artists are ready to take your breath away with productions that promise to be just as magnificent as the building itself.
